The Virgin and Child with Saint Joseph, Attendant Angels, and a Group of Supplicants, 1540/41–1609, Pen and brown ink, brush and brown wash, over traces of red chalk (recto); black chalk sketch of a nude male torso (verso), 11 9/16 x 9 1/16in. (29.3 x 23cm), Drawings, Federico Zuccaro (Zuccari) (Italian, Sant'Angelo in Vado 1540/42–1609 Ancona), While not yet connected with any known composition by Federico Zuccaro, this dynamic study certainly represents a well thought plan for an altarpiece. A group of donors is seen at lower left, blessed by the Christ Child, standing beside the towering figure of the Virgin
